Luke Combs and other country music stars teaming up for Concert for Carolina to benefit hurricane victims

Luke Combs, Eric Church, Billy Strings and other leading country music stars will perform a benefit concert in Charlotte later this month to help victims of Hurricane Helene.

“This concert took so much planning, work and coordination from so many people,” Combs said, according to Fox News. “I’m so thankful to everyone who helped make this a possibility on such short notice. Tickets will go on sale this Thursday, and 100 percent of all proceeds will be going directly to those who need it most.”

A conversation between Combs and Eric Church led to the concert. Combs, who attended Appalachian State University in North Carolina, said that on the morning after the hurricane hit, both of them “were just inundated with calls and texts and pictures and images from the areas.”

“I called Eric and was like, ‘Hey, let’s figure out how to do a show. I don’t know when, I don’t know where. We’ll worry about that later, but let’s just pool our resources,’” Combs said. “Let’s do what we do best and help in the way that is best suited to my abilities and Eric’s abilities, and I think we’re doing that.”

The concert follows large donations from country stars such as Dolly Parton  and Morgan Wallen to aid with hurricane relief efforts. The heavy metal rock band Metallica also announced it was contributing $100,000 to help those in the area.

“Over the past week, Hurricane Helene has left a 500-mile path of destruction throughout Florida, Georgia, South Carolina, North Carolina and Tennessee in its wake,” the band wrote on X. “It is an unmitigated tragedy, with over 215 lives lost and hundreds of people still unaccounted for. Historic water levels and widespread flooding across the Appalachians have left hundreds of roads inaccessible, hindering rescue efforts.”

Others who have signed on for the show include Sheryl Crow, Keith Urban, Bailey Zimmerman and James Taylor.
